Before: Alfred T. Goodwin, Diarmuid F. O’Scannlain, and Sidney R. Thomas, Circuit Judges.

ORDER

Petitioner-Appellant’s Petition for Reconsideration of Dis- positive Order, filed with this court on March 31, 2009 is GRANTED. The Order remanding the case, filed March 20, 2009 is VACATED.

Petitioner-Appellant’s Motion to file Supplemental Brief Following Supreme Court Remand, filed March 10, 2009 is GRANTED and Petitioner-Appellant’s Supplemental Brief is ordered FILED.
